package main
import (
"bufio"
"log"
"os"
"os/exec"
"regexp"
"strings"
"github.com/pterm/pterm"
)
func do(title string, currentLevel int, f func(currentLevel int)) {
pterm.DefaultSection.WithBottomPadding(0).WithLevel(currentLevel).Println(title)
f(currentLevel + 1)
}
func writeBetween(name string, original string, insertText string) string {
beforeRegex := regexp.MustCompile(`(?ms).*<!-- ` + name + `:start -->`)
afterRegex := regexp.MustCompile(`(?ms)<!-- ` + name + `:end -->.*`)
before := beforeRegex.FindAllString(original, 1)[0]
after := afterRegex.FindAllString(original, 1)[0]
ret := before
ret += insertText
ret += after
return ret
}
func execute(command string) {
cmd := exec.Command("bash", "-c", command)
pterm.Info.Println("Running: " + cmd.String())
output, err := cmd.CombinedOutput()
if err != nil {
log.Panicf("Fail Running [%s] with output [%s] and status [%s]", cmd.String(), output, err)
}
pterm.FgGray.Println(strings.Repeat("-", 80))
pterm.Println(string(output))
pterm.FgGray.Println(strings.Repeat("-", 80))
}
func fileExists(filename string) bool {
info, err := os.Stat(filename)
if os.IsNotExist(err) {
return false
}
return !info.IsDir()
}
func getLinesFromFile(fileName string) []string {
f, _ := os.Open(fileName)
scanner := bufio.NewScanner(f)
var result []string
for scanner.Scan() {
line := scanner.Text()
result = append(result, line)
}
return result
}
